NFL: Steelers-Titans postponed after positive virus tests

NASHVILLE, Tenn. – The Pittsburgh-Tennessee game originally scheduled for Sunday will be played either Monday or Tuesday due to positive coronavirus tests among the Titans, the NFL announced Wednesday.The NFL said a new date and time would be announced as soon as possible and that the postponement would allow additional time for further testing.On Tuesday, the NFL said three Titans players and five team personnel had tested positive for COVID-19.
